Freigeben über


Fehlermeldungen in Parallel Data Warehouse

Parallel Data Warehouse (PDW)-Fehlermeldungen melden Fehler und Probleme, die von den PDW-Komponenten auftreten, und können auch SQL Server-Fehler enthalten, die über PDW angezeigt werden. Diese Fehlermeldungen verwenden eine konsistente Syntax zum Darstellen von Informationen. Wenn Sie diese Syntax verstehen, können Sie Probleme in SQL Server PDW identifizieren und beheben.

Grundlagen der Fehlermeldung

Fehlermeldungen, die zurückgegeben werden, folgen derselben Syntax.

Error_Indicator [SQL_State_Code] [Driver_Details] [QueryID] Message_String

Dies sind die potenziellen Werte für jedes Feld:

Feld Beschreibung Beispiel
Error_Indicator Das Wort "ERROR" oder ein anderer Text, der den Benutzer auf ein Problem hinweist. ERROR
SQL_State_Code Der SQL-Statuscode gemäß ODBC-Spezifikation. Der Treiber generiert den entsprechenden SQL-Statuscode jedes Mal, wenn er eine Nachricht an eine Anwendung zurückgibt. Der Text "Microsoft" gibt die Quelle des Fehlers an. 42000
Driver_Details Treiberabhängige Details, z. B. der Typ des verwendeten Treibers. ODBC SQL Server 2008 R2 Parallel Data Warehouse-Treiber
QueryID Der eindeutige Bezeichner für die Abfrage. Verwenden Sie diesen Wert, um zusätzliche Informationen zur Verarbeitung der Abfrage zu finden. Die Abfrageausführungsdetails finden Sie beispielsweise in der Verwaltungskonsole mithilfe der Abfrage-ID. Weitere Informationen finden Sie unter Überwachen der Appliance mithilfe der Administratorkonsole.

Wenn keine QueryID anwendbar ist, wird der Text "Internal" an den Benutzer zurückgegeben.
QID2377
Message_String Eine lesbare Beschreibung des Fehlers oder Problems. Beim Zurückgeben von SQL Server-Fehlern ist dies der SQL Server-Meldungstext. In der Setliste einer UPDATE-Anweisung kann nur eine gleiche Zuordnung angezeigt werden.

Diese Beispielwerte würden dem Benutzer wie folgt angezeigt:

ERROR [42000] [Microsoft][ODBC SQL Server 2008 R2 Parallel Data Warehouse driver][QID2380]Only equal assignment can appear in the set list of an UPDATE statement.